The Rise of India as a Tech Powerhouse
India's tech industry has come a long way since the early 2000s, when it was primarily known for its IT outsourcing and software development capabilities. Today, the country is a hotbed of innovation, with a thriving ecosystem of startups, incubators, and accelerators. For instance, did you know that India's tech industry is expected to reach $150 billion by 2025, with a growth rate of over 20% per annum?Key Factors Driving India's Tech Growth
So, what factors are driving India's growth as a tech powerhouse? One key factor is the government's proactive approach to promoting innovation and entrepreneurship. Initiatives like Make in India, Digital India, and Startup India have created a favorable ecosystem for startups to flourish. Another factor is the availability of a vast pool of skilled talent, with many Indian engineers and programmers being highly sought after by global tech companies.A Practical Tip: Leveraging India's Tech Talent
If you're a business looking to tap into India's tech talent, you might want to consider partnering with local startups or setting up an office in one of India's many innovation hubs. For example, cities like Bengaluru, Hyderabad, and Pune are home to a thriving ecosystem of tech startups and established companies.Step-by-Step Guide to Navigating India's Tech Scene
